All right what is polling rate.
Deja Vu
:@ Someone answer me. On google it throws up RSS server polling rate and all.
^^It’s the number of times the mouse sends reports to the computer every second. Over USB it’s normally 125Hz i.e. 125 times a second. Which means that there’s a lag of 1/125th of a second or 8ms between the mouse and the system.
Some mice like Logitech’s G5 and Razer’s Copperhead (and possibly a few more which I’m not aware of) sport higher polling rates of 500Hz or more. 500Hz would mean a 2ms lag - an obvious advantage in gaming.
